  • Page 10: Principle Of Operation

    Principle of operation Application area VEGACAL 65 is a level sensor for use in all areas of industry. The partly insulated probe is ideal for measurement of bulk solids and can be also used in non-conductive liquids such as for example oil.

    Applying tightening forces on the housing can damage its internal parts. Use the hexagon for screwing in. Protection against mois- Use the recommended cables (see chapter " Connecting to power ture supply") and tighten the cable gland. VEGACAL 65 • Foundation Fieldbus...
  • Page 15 This applies particularly to applications in non-conductive products. In cylindrical tanks, spherical tanks or other asymmetrical tank forms, nonlinear level values are generated due to the varying distance to the vessel wall. VEGACAL 65 • Foundation Fieldbus...

    In the gravity weight there is a thread (M12), e.g. for a ring bolt (article no. 2.27424). The thread is already insulated in the gravity weight with an adapter. Make sure that the probe cable is not completely taut. Avoid tensile loads on the cable. VEGACAL 65 • Foundation Fieldbus...
  • Page 17 Inflowing medium measurement signals can be generated. For this reason, mount the instrument at a position in the vessel where no disturbances, e.g. from filling openings, agitators, etc., can occur. This applies particularly to instrument versions with a longer probe. Fig. 7: Inflowing medium VEGACAL 65 • Foundation Fieldbus...

  • Page 45: Shortening The Electrode

    3. To avoid splicing of the steel cable, tin the cable before shortening with a soldering iron and tighten the wire. 4. Shorten the cable with a cut-off wheel or metal saw at the lower end. Make sure the length is correct before shortening. Fig. 28: Take the gravity weight into account and shorten the cable respectively VEGACAL 65 • Foundation Fieldbus...
